The transportation sector contributes significantly to global carbon emissions. However, technological advancements have begun to reshape this reality. The rise of electric vehicles (EVs), hydrogen fuel technologies, and intelligent traffic management systems has dramatically improved energy efficiency and reduced pollution. Governments and private companies worldwide are investing in infrastructure to support EV adoption, such as public charging networks and battery recycling systems. In academic contexts, Telkom University encourages collaborative research on sustainable mobility within its laboratories, promoting innovation in smart vehicle systems, IoT-based monitoring, and renewable-powered transportation models. By combining digital technologies with eco-friendly mobility, universities contribute to reshaping the future of global transportation.
